Great cover art by @sc-eye-nce.bsky.social in @natchembio.nature.com!
It depicts our research on how #CarbonMonoxide driven #bioethanol production operates through a #tungsten containing #enzyme & gives insight into how #bacteria transform industrial waste into #biofuels.

Joerdis Stuehrenberg, Katharina Kitzinger et al. (2025): Urea use drives niche separation between dominant marine ammonia oxidizing archaea. Nature Comunications 16, 10946 (2025).
DOI: doi.org/10.1038/s414...
#Urea: The Hidden Fuel for Ocean Microbes 🦠🌊
Study in @natcomms.nature.com shows how #ammonia-oxidizing #archaea thrive in nutrient-poor waters: Urea is a major energy source for #AOA in the open #ocean, while coastal AOA prefer #ammonium.

New preprint!
We explore how gutless marine worms and their bacterial symbionts use organosulfur compounds like DMSP and DMS - key molecules in marine sulfur cycling.
Our results show that these compounds support carbon and energy metabolism in the Olavius algarvensis symbiosis.

In the summer of 1837, Charles Darwin (picture 1)opened a page of his brown leather-bound notebook with the sentence: I think. The page (picture 2) was in the first of four notebooks he had created in London on the question of species change. However, he did not explain what he was thinking in words, but in a fist-sized diagram: a line shoots out from an origin marked with the number ‘1’ and then forks several times. Some branches end in nothingness, while others fan out further and further.
